Look for optometrists who provide written prescriptions and detailed explanations of their findings. Verify that they maintain current licensing and ask about their continuing education in areas like dry eye management or pediatric vision care. Be cautious of providers who pressure you into expensive frames or lenses without discussing alternatives, or who conduct exams in a rushed manner without answering your questions thoroughly.
